Job description

Oversees and manages swim lesson program and staff. Responds to all on-site emergencies. Assists in staff scheduling. Organizes and teaches swim lessons to Preschool and Youth students following the Swim Lesson program curriculum as needed. Schedules and instructs all mandatory monthly staff training for lifeguards and swim instructors. Answers member questions. Provides tours, cleaning, and other facility tasks as needed.
